Our quick brunch treat is a package of puff pastry frozen. Let thaw just barely and cut each sheet into squares. Fill with just a teaspoon (silverware not measuring spoons)of both blackberry or blueberry jam (our favorites) and a teaspoon of soft goat cheese. Fold each square and pinch the ends lightly. Bake at 375 for about 15 minutes depending on your oven. Make a powdered sugar drizzle icing with a few drops of milk at a time added to powdered sugar. Stir until you get a thick icing that will barely drip.
